Fashion Tips: Style Smarter, Dress Sharper

 

Looking good isn’t about following every trend—it’s about knowing what works for you and owning it. Great style comes down to a few smart moves, some confidence, and the willingness to experiment. Whether you're refreshing your wardrobe or building your look from scratch, here are timeless fashion tips that actually matter.

1. Fit Is Everything

You can wear the most expensive outfit in the world, but if it doesn’t fit right, it won’t look right. Tailor your clothes if needed. A well-fitted tee can outshine an oversized designer jacket any day.

2. Invest in Basics

Solid essentials are the backbone of every great outfit—think crisp white shirts, fitted denim, neutral sneakers, and quality outerwear. These are your go-to pieces you can style up or down with ease.

3. Layer with Purpose

Mastering layers adds depth to your outfit. Mix textures (like denim and leather) or layer contrasting lengths (like an oversized hoodie under a cropped jacket) for a more styled, intentional look.

4. Know Your Color Palette

Not every trend color will work for you. Stick to shades that complement your skin tone—and don’t be afraid to use color strategically, like a pop of bold in an otherwise neutral fit.

5. Accessories Make the Fit

Watches, rings, sunglasses, scarves—these small pieces can completely elevate a look. The key is balance: don’t overdo it, but don’t skip it either.

6. Dress for the Occasion—But Stay You

Style should always fit the setting and still feel like your personality. You can follow the dress code while still adding your signature—whether that’s a sneaker swap or a layered chain.


Style isn’t just what you wear—it’s how you wear it. These fashion tips aren’t about rules—they’re about helping you show up sharper, with confidence and intention.
